分布式拒绝服务(DDoS)攻击,特别是其中的CC攻击(Challenge Collapsar),已经成为当今互联网上最常见的安全威胁之一。这些攻击可能导致网站性能下降,甚至导致网站完全瘫痪。在本文中,我们将探讨如何有效降低CC攻击对网站的影响,以确保您的业务和用户体验不会受到太大影响。
一,深入了解CC攻击
CC攻击通过发送大量的HTTP请求来消耗服务器的资源,从而导致服务器无法响应正常用户的请求。攻击者通常利用僵尸网络来发起攻击,使得防御变得更加困难。CC攻击具有以下特点:
随机性:攻击者通常会随机攻击不同的网站,使得防御变得更加困难。
持续性:CC攻击通常具有持续性,如果不能及时防御,可能导致网站长时间无法提供服务。
资源消耗:CC攻击会消耗大量的服务器资源,如CPU、内存等,可能导致网站性能下降。
二,降低CC攻击影响的策略
以下是一些有效的策略,可以帮助您降低CC攻击对网站的影响:
1. 使用CDN服务
内容分发网络(CDN)是一种用于加速网站内容传输的技术,同时它也可以用于防御CC攻击。通过将网站的内容分布到全球各地的服务器节点上,CDN可以将CC攻击分散到多个节点,从而减轻攻击对主服务器的影响。此外,CDN还可以通过限制每个IP的请求速率来防止攻击者利用单个IP进行大量请求。
2. 使用WAF(Web Application Firewall)
WAF是一种专门为保护网站安全而设计的防火墙。它可以检测并阻止各种网络攻击,包括CC攻击。通过配置WAF的规则,您可以过滤掉恶意流量,保护网站安全。
3. 优化服务器性能
尽管CC攻击可能会消耗大量的服务器资源,但通过优化服务器性能,可以提高服务器的抗攻击能力。您可以通过以下方式优化服务器性能:
升级硬件,如增加CPU核心数量、内存大小等。
优化服务器软件配置,如调整TCP连接数限制、优化数据库配置等。
使用缓存技术,如Redis、Memcached等,以减少数据库查询次数,提高服务器性能。
4. 实施安全策略
为了防止CC攻击,您需要实施一系列安全策略。以下是一些常见的安全策略:
限制每个IP的请求频率,以防止单个IP发送过多请求。
实施双重认证(2FA),以减少密码泄露的风险。
定期更新服务器软件和补丁,以防止攻击者利用已知漏洞进行攻击。
监控服务器日志,以便及时发现并响应异常行为。
5. 利用CloudFlare等第三方服务
CloudFlare等第三方服务可以提供ddos防护和cdn加速功能。通过使用这些服务,您可以轻松防御CC攻击,同时提高网站性能。
CC攻击对网站的影响可能是灾难性的,但它并非无法防御。通过采用上述策略,您可以有效地降低CC攻击对网站的影响,确保您的网站能够在各种攻击下保持稳定运行。同时,随着技术的发展,新的防御技术和策略也会不断涌现,因此我们应保持警惕,不断更新防御策略,以应对各种安全威胁。